Simplist way to eliminate your system as a problem is to take the drive to another machine and see if it works there. If it fails elsewhere its probably the drive (or cable).

If nothing else changed prior to re-install of windows except the failure, I would suspect the drive.

If anything else was changed prior to the failure such as driver upgrades, new hardware etc. etc. look there for your problem.

You could try other burner software such as Roxio.
